I though I would share a work in progress , it of a elephant and I’m thinking of setting in in the early morning. I actually find elephants quite difficult to paint and draw but love the challenge and this one particularly as I’m doing it a lot different to how I’ve done them before. I m starting off with less drawing than usual and building it up with colours, a basic sketch with base colours added . I stare off with the light tan colour as often wild elephants have a coat of dust usually the colours of the local soils etc. I also added some of the darker areas to give it shape. 
Started to add some purple to help create light shadow I laid this over the very watery Payne’s grey that I had already used . Then I darkened some of the shadow areas and started to detail around the right eye. Added some shadow and detail to the right tusk.
